What is the slope of the line that passes through the points
(15,8) and (-18,-16)?

[tex]\text{Given that}\\\\(x_1,y_1) = (15,8),~~~ (x_2,y_2) = (-18,-16)\\\\\\\text{Slope,}~ m = \dfrac{y_2-y_1}{x_2 -x_1} = \dfrac{-16-8}{-18-15} =\dfrac{-24}{-33} = \dfrac{24}{33} = \dfrac 8{11}[/tex]
